Greenup is moderately more affordable than Calvert City, with a 5.4% lower cost of living index. Calvert City scores 70 compared to 66 for Greenup, where the US average is 100. This difference means residents of Calvert City can expect to pay noticeably more for everyday expenses, housing, and services.

On the housing front, median rent in Calvert City is $820/month compared to $838/month in Greenup — a 2% difference. Interestingly, home values tell a different story: while Calvert City has cheaper rent, Greenup actually has lower median home values ($122,700 vs $157,400).

Median household income in Calvert City is $42,566 compared to $45,625 in Greenup (-6.7%). Greenup offers a double advantage: higher earnings combined with a lower cost of living, giving residents significantly more purchasing power. Looking at affordability, residents of Calvert City spend roughly 23.1% of their income on rent, more than the 22% in Greenup.
